Transaction 3efb0464a39c0ecaa4a99806d5768c52700f633a49e6bd208aa0d00a5ed6c4d8
1 Input
1 Output
-
3efb0464a39c0ecaa4a99806d5768c52700f633a49e6bd208aa0d00a5ed6c4d8:0
- value
- 156959
- script pubkey
- OP_0 OP_PUSHBYTES_20 95d8f4cbbc1881758a0351ebb0fdfd499a7e7b6a
- address
- bc1qjhv0fjaurzqhtzsr284mpl0afxd8u7m24h3hrm